Barebones Laptop
It is recommended that you should opt for a barebones laptop, whenever you wish to build a machine for yourself. The barebone laptop is a half-assembled computer that carries a motherboard, keyboard, camera, power supply, and other significant components.
However, for some vital components, the spaces are left vacant such as – storage, memory, and CPU. You can simply install these components of your choice while seeing your needs and budget.
The barebone laptops are produced with supreme quality by the Original Design Manufacturers (ODM) such as – Inventec, Pegatron, Compal, Quanta, and Wistron. Well, if you are wondering and concerned about the standards, it is important to know these ODM companies are manufacturing laptops and personal computers for labels like Dell, HP, Acer, Mac, and many others.
Relationship between ODM and OEM brands;
- Compal – HP, Toshiba, Lenovo
- Quanta – Dell, HP, Apple
- Wistron – Acer, Lenovo, Dell
This is a clear signal that there is no significant difference between the quality of barebone laptops and branded machines. According to our research, you can purchase a barebones laptop from eBay, R&J Tech, and some other ODM official vendors.
Whenever you are buying a barebones laptop make sure to check several aspects. For example, you need to check what kind of hard disk it supports, what is the maximum storage capacity it can hold up, the screen interface, and multiple other things.

CPU
No intelligent person who is knowledgeable about computers and laptops would deny the importance of this component. The CPU works as a brain for the machine, it simply interprets the computer instructions and processes the data.
Whenever you are purchasing the CPU device, you need to think critically and focus on these aspects;
- Brands
Instead of saving a couple of bucks and purchasing this crucial component from a local vendor, try to opt for a branded product. AMD and Intel are the top-rated labels that have captured the majority of the computer’s CPU market.
The most common series of AMD are AMD FX, Ryzen, Sempron, and Athlon. On the other hand, the most familiar series of Intel are Pentium, Core, and Celeron. According to our research, the performance of the CPU gets affected with time and usage. It is recommended that you should opt for seasonal service and maintenance.
- Cores
There are separate processing units in the CPU which are known as Cores. It helps to program and execute the instructions passed on the computer or laptop. Most likely, whatever laptop you will find, would have dual cores. However, we recommend, you select a PC or design one with 4 cores.
If you wish to do video editing, play heavy games, or want to emphasize graphic designing, we would suggest the more cores the better it is.
- Clock rate
No one would like to own a CPU with low processor speed. The clock rate identifies or indicates the exact rate of speed generated by the processor. For example, if you are doing 3D modeling, or again playing high-intensity games, a CPU with higher clock frequency will work better for you.
RAM
Any computer or laptop would be incomplete without RAM in it. It is considered to be a pathway between the external storage and the CPU. On some occasions, due to our excessive usage, the internal memory is not sufficient to back up our data. What will you do to increase it? RAM is the appropriate answer for it.
Again, you cannot simply pick a random RAM to install into your personalized laptop. You need to pay attention to several factors before you purchase it.
Let’s discuss the important elements of a good quality RAM;
- RAM Generation
Since the development in technology, the RAM generation has evolved with time. Previously, only two generations of memory were present in the market – DDR1, and DDR2. However, currently, two more generations are added to the list – DDR3, and DDR4.
Technically, the higher the generation number, the better the performance is. Nowadays, everyone would suggest you install DDR4 on your laptop to make them perform exquisitely.
- RAM Capacity
Another very important aspect to focus upon. Generally, people who are using laptops for office purposes would not be concerned about the RAM capacity. Nevertheless, users who tend to play high-end games will surely notice this factor.
According to our research, if you wish to play high-end games, 8GB RAM would be sufficient for you. Moreover, if you are interested in building 3D models, then you should consider having at least 16GB RAM.
- RAM Frequency
The frequency of the RAM matters a lot. The RAM would work smoothly if the frequency rate is higher. However, the CPU imposes a limit on the memory frequency. Nevertheless, if that is the case, you should search for RAM with the highest frequency available in the market.
Hard Drive
Storage of our important data is necessary for us. Just imagine, you made an important presentation for your work and it disappears when you shut down your computer. How would you feel? All the efforts would go in vain.
To keep your data secure, a hard drive is a vital component of a laptop. Moreover, there are a few things which you need to consider before purchasing one.
Let’s discuss the important aspects of a hard drive;
- Storage Medium
There are two mediums that you can use to save your data. Either you can use the local storage of HDD or SSD. Firstly, the HDD works as the secondary storage for the laptop. Due to it being slow, it is not recommended for primary storage.
On the other hand, the SSD is far more reliable and fast than the HDD. You can use this local storage as a primary drive to secure your important documents.
- Capacity
According to our research, at least 500GB is necessary for your machine. You cannot go less than that. Otherwise, you will have to spend more on external memory storage and you wouldn’t like that.

How to assemble your laptop?
After you have compiled all the essential components for building your laptop, now you need to place them in the right positions. There are certain steps that you need to follow for carrying out this procedure;
- Step 1
You need to turn the barebone laptop upside down and use a screwdriver to open up the CPU section. Pull up the lever on the right side of the CPU socket to install the CPU. Once it’s done, you need to put the lever back in its original position.
- Step 2
After you have placed the CPU in its right position, you need to install RAM and the wireless network card. You need to be proficient while aligning both of them; otherwise, the laptop would not respond. Moreover, if you want to put the graphics card in, you can install it with the above-mentioned components only.
- Step 3
One major aspect of assembling your laptop is the installation process of the hard drive. It is a crucial step and has to be done with precision. According to our research, before you install the hard drives, you need to learn how to install Windows or OS.
For example, after you have rightly positioned the hard drives. You can simply set up the Windows installation media to install fresh Windows on your laptop. Later, you can install all the desired applications.
- Step 4
This is the easiest step. The screwdriver will come into work again to remount the cover and then you can simply boot your laptop.
